**CI note — Fablekit factory flake**

The Fablekit test-data factory started emitting duplicate sequence IDs after Tuesday's bump, which broke uniqueness assertions in the Ledgerline suite. Pinning to the previous minor fixes it; a proper patch lands next week. If you see the failure locally, clear the factory cache first. The affected build token follows.

build token for tajeg-bajep: htk14_409ba9df6b8acb

Meeting notes — transport briefing, 14 May

Discussed the crate of survey instruments bound for the Pellham ridge site. Theodolites calibrated Tuesday; crate sealed and weatherproofed. Coordinator to schedule a morning run to avoid the gravel road after rain. Driver carries the calibration certificates, not the site office. Hand-over instruction for the courier follows below.

handover note for yawig-tagug: the ralael eliion courier leaves the ulaax frair olidor ledger at gate 3456 under passcode 367212

## Deployment

Greenloop's drift-compensation module must be deployed alongside the controller, never separately, because calibration offsets are loaded at boot and shared via local socket. Reviewers should confirm the humidity sensor recalibration interval matches the hardware batch in use. The deployment ships with the following configuration.

config for tajep-bajof:
[fendor]
host = fendor.zarqellabs.test
user = fendor_svc
database = fendor_prod

Ticket FD-DRILL: Fire-drill roll call, Thursday 10:00, Asperfield Annex. Reception to bring the printed visitor log and marshal vests to Assembly Point C. Count contractors separately from staff. Report missing names to the warden immediately. Return via the side door only — main entrance stays locked during the drill. Re-enter using the code below.

door code, bafog-kawip: bdg-HQ-8

For this release, confirm that failed webhook deliveries in Relaygram follow the documented retry ladder: five attempts with exponential backoff, capped at six hours, then dead-letter. Retries must be idempotent on the receiver side, so verify the delivery header carries the same event identifier on every attempt. Partial responses count as failures. Check the staging dead-letter queue drains cleanly before sign-off. The staging verification corresponds to the build token appended below.

session token of kagup-hahaf = htk3_2b8